Web17 sep. 2024 · Incidental medical malpractice insurance covers acts committed by certain medical professionals who are employed by a business that doesn't otherwise offer healthcare services. General liability policies first offered this type of coverage in 1976 to cover employees who don't work for healthcare providers. WebBrief History and other important facts of medical malpractice insurance in Rhode Island. Rhode Island has historically had higher than average medical malpractice rates. The state had one of the highest amounts paid per capita for malpractice claims against physicians in 2014, at $23.60 per person.
